Do it for the dreamers this Slipper Day

Wear your sticker and slippers on May 29 and redeem your free Famous Wimpy Coffee or short hot chocolate at any Wimpy nationwide.

Slipper Day is happening on May 29.

This year, South Africa’s most loved fundraising initiative offers participants a chance to be rewarded for helping make dreams come true.

By simply buying a Slipper Day sticker and scanning the barcode, anyone could walk away with a share of R2 million in prizes ranging from data, Wimpy ice cream and waffles, Numetro movie tickets, Food Lovers vouchers, and Crazy Store rubber duckies to Biogen products, Crocs, Krispy Kreme doughnuts and many more.

Buy your R20 Slipper Day sticker, swap your everyday shoes for a fuzzy pair of slippers and help bring joy to children facing life-threatening illnesses.

Purchase your R20 sticker at any Wimpy, Dis-Chem Pharmacies, Baby City, Crocs, The Crazy Store, Toys R Us, Babies R Us and Krispy Kreme stores nationwide. Virtual stickers and fuzzy, themed slippers can be purchased directly online.
